Peptide GHK-Cu Properties: A Detailed Review

GHK-Cu – formally known as Glycyl-L-Histidyl-L-Lysine Copper – includes a fascinating compound gaining significant attention in beauty science. It's a naturally occurring metal complex, meaning the peptide chelates copper ions, improving its bioavailability . Research suggest that GHK-Cu stimulates collagen synthesis , assists tissue regeneration, and demonstrates protective actions . Furthermore, it may affect blood flow, contributing to improved dermal tone and overall well-being . The distinctive characteristic of GHK-Cu lies in its capacity to work as both a restorative factor and an protector.
